Today we will be making our Rosemary Beer Bread and showing you just how EASY it is to make delicious "homemade" bread!

Get your ingredients together: Besides your Rosemary Beer Bread baking mix, you'll need 2 tablespoons butter (melted) and then 12oz of beer or sprite (room temperature works best!).

Inside your package you'll have a dry mix, you can go ahead and put it in a bowl (you'll need a pair of scissors to cut open the bag). Ahhhh...just smell that rosemary ~ this is gonna be SO GOOD!
You'll then take your beer and pour it over the mix in the bowl and mix it until the batter gets stiff (don't over mix!)
Prepare your pan by taking a basting brush and dipping it into a little of that melted butter and brush it on the inside of the pan. Then pour the batter into the pan and take the remainder of the butter and pour it over the top...oh my!
       
Pot into the oven and bake at 375 degrees for 45 short minutes!
